Big crowds are expected at the fireworks display for the Jacksonville Fourth of July celebration tomorrow night.
There will be traffic changes to improve traffic flow, including the closure of Vandalia Road.
South Jacksonville detective sergeant Brian Wilson urges people to be patient.
He says no parking will be allowed on East Vandalia from South Main to east of the railroad tracks.
Northbound lanes from Vandalia to Chilton, South East, South West, and South Main will be open at the end of the fireworks.
Wilson says officers will be there to make sure it’s a safe 4th.
He says at the end of the fireworks, East Vandalia will become two lanes with all traffic westbound. There will be no eastbound traffic. And, South Main from East Vandalia will need to exit either north or south on Main. No cross traffic will be allowed.
Pedestrian traffic only will be allowed on Hardin and Lakeview Terrace from 9 to 11 Saturday night.
